Executive Committee (XC)
The EJA’s Executive Committee oversees the organization’s core functions, ensuring smooth operations and strategic direction. This team manages finances, administration, and long-term planning while supporting local EJC organizers. They work behind the scenes to keep the EJA running and the EJC thriving. Michael “Bubba” Hance
Treasurer
since
2020
Michael Hance has been a driving force in both the circus and flow arts community and the world of finance. With a deep-rooted passion for the circus arts, he has spent over a decade volunteering his time and expertise to help build and support the community, all while excelling in his professional finance career. Michael has served as the voluntary CFO of the European Juggling Association (EJA) since 2020, overseeing financial management for the organisation, ensuring that its resources are effectively allocated to support its mission of promoting circus arts across Europe.
